以太坊作为一种去中心化的区块链平台,近年来受到了广泛的关注和应用。这种数字货币的流行促使许多人选择使用以太坊钱包来存储、管理和交易其数字资产。然而,许多用户在使用以太坊钱包时,往往会发现其内存占用情况令人担忧,尤其是在个人电脑或移动设备上。本文将对以太坊钱包的内存占用进行深入分析,并提出一些策略,旨在帮助用户更好地管理他们的数字资产,同时减少系统资源的消耗。

什么是以太坊钱包?

以太坊钱包是一种用于存储以太币(ETH)和其他基于以太坊区块链的代币的数字工具。与传统钱包不同,数字钱包并不存储实体货币,而是保存数字资产的私钥和公钥。用户可以通过钱包进行交易,接收款项或存储代币。以太坊钱包有多种类型,主要包括:

  • 热钱包:即连接互联网的钱包,如桌面钱包、移动钱包和网页钱包,方便快捷,但安全性相对较低。
  • 冷钱包:离线存储的方式,如硬件钱包和纸钱包,安全性高,但使用不够便利。

热钱包所占用的内存资源通常较高,因为它需要不断同步区块链数据和处理实时交易。在使用这些钱包时,用户常常会遇到内存占用过高的问题。

以太坊钱包内存占用的原因

以太坊钱包内存占用详解及策略

随着以太坊网络的不断发展,区块链的规模也在不断扩大。当前以太坊区块链的节点需要存储大量的数据,包括交易记录、合约信息和用户账户信息。以下是一些导致以太坊钱包内存占用增加的关键因素:

  • 区块链数据的不断增长:以太坊区块链数据持续增加,不同的钱包需要存储的历史区块高度成为内存占用的主要来源。
  • 钱包功能的复杂性:许多钱包支持多种功能,如代币交换、交易跟踪和智能合约执行,这些功能都需要更多的内存资源。
  • 缓存机制:为了提高交易速度和用户体验,许多钱包会通过缓存机制存储最近的交易数据,从而占用更多内存。

了解了这些原因后,用户便能够制定相应的解决方案来减少内存消耗,提高使用效率。

如何以太坊钱包的内存使用?

用户可以通过多种方法来以太坊钱包的内存占用,这里提供了一些有效的策略:

  • 选择轻钱包:对于不需要全节点数据的用户,轻钱包是更好的选择。轻钱包只需保存当前区块的状态,而不是下载整个区块链,从而显著减少内存使用。
  • 定期清理缓存:大多数钱包都有缓存机制,用户可以定期清理缓存数据以释放内存。
  • 逐步更新软件:定期更新钱包软件以获取最新的和功能改进,将有助于提高软件的性能和稳定性。
  • 使用专用设备:对于需要长期存储大量以太币或代币的用户,使用硬件钱包或离线存储可有效降低内存占用风险。

实施以上策略后,用户不仅能改善以太坊钱包的性能,还能提升整体的使用体验。

常见问题解答

以太坊钱包内存占用详解及策略

在使用以太坊钱包时,用户常常会遇到一些疑问,以下是四个常见问题及其详细解答:

1. 为什么我的以太坊钱包占用那么多内存?

首先,使用以太坊钱包时的内存占用情况与所使用的钱包类型紧密相关。全节点钱包需要下载并存储整个区块链,因而占用的内存会非常高。其次,钱包功能的多样化也意味着更多的功能和数据需要缓存,导致占用内存攀升。另外,区块链的天然特性也会随着历史数据的不断增加,使得内存占用量持续上升。因此,对于非专业用户,使用轻钱包将会是一个更好的选择。

2. 如何选择合适的以太坊钱包?

选择合适的以太坊钱包需要从多个维度进行考虑。首先,用户需要评估自己的需求,例如是频繁交易还是长期持有。此外,安全性也是选择钱包时的首要因素,冷钱包提供了更高的安全性,而热钱包则更为便捷。用户还应考虑钱包的用户友好性,确保选择易于操作且支持所需功能的钱包。此外,阅读社区的评价和反馈也非常重要,以获取更加真实的使用体验。

3. 如何向以太坊钱包转账?

向以太坊钱包进行转账的流程一般比较简单,具体步骤如下:首先,打开你的以太坊钱包,找到“收款”或“接受”选项,获取钱包地址。接下来,使用其他以太坊钱包进行转账,输入目标钱包地址和转账金额,最后确认交易。需要注意的是,交易可能会因网络状况而延迟,也需支付相应的交易手续费。如果对操作有疑问,建议查阅相关钱包的操作指南或向客服咨询。

4. 以太坊钱包如何确保安全性?

确保以太坊钱包安全性有几个重要措施。首先,用户应当使用强密码,并启用双重身份验证,以增强账户的安全性。其次,定期备份钱包信息也是必要的,用户可以将私钥、助记词等信息安全存储在离线环境中。此外,定期更新钱包软件以获得最新的安全补丁和功能改进。同时,用户在使用公共网络或设备时应避免进行任何交易,以防敏感信息被窃取。

综上,尽管以太坊钱包的内存占用问题可能令人困扰,但通过以上详细的指导和策略,用户可以更好地管理他们的资源,提高数字资产的安全性与使用体验。无论是在选择钱包还是使用上,了解全面的信息都是成功使用以太坊钱包的关键。